## Artifact Signing — SDK Parity Notes (Weekly Sync)

Kestrel SDK for Android reached parity with the Swift client this sprint: offline queueing, batched telemetry, and retry semantics now match. Both SDKs ship as signed artifacts from the same pipeline. Remaining gap: background sync throttling, targeted next sprint. Verify both release bundles before tagging. Both artifacts validate against the shared signing key below.

signing key of kawig-fafog = bky19_6Fypv1qws7J8qJtaYjX

## Limits & Quotas: Session-Token Refresh

Last week Brindle Auth began refreshing session tokens twice per cycle after the Quillway gateway rollout. The duplicate refresh doubles load on the token store and occasionally trips the per-tenant quota, logging users out mid-session. Mirela's patch serializes refresh attempts behind a lock, but we still need agreed quota ceilings before Thursday's deploy. The tuning constants we plan to ship are listed below.

tuning constants:
THRESHOLDS = {
    "kelix": 280,
    "druvan": 756,
    "oliael": 399,
}

Meeting notes — Pixbin cache review, excerpt

Discussed the memory leak in the Pixbin image cache: evicted entries retain decoded buffers when thumbnails are mid-render. Growth is ~40 MB/hour under load; no evidence of data exposure, but heap dumps may contain user images, so treat them as sensitive. Fix targeted for the next patch release. Investigation and remediation are assigned to:

account owner for hahig-fahag: Pelael Istax Novys

## TKT-4471: Signature check failing on thumbnail queue artifacts

The Mothlight thumbnail generation queue rejects the 5.2 worker image — signature verification fails at pull time on every Dunmere node. Cause: the release was signed with the retired January key after rotation. Blocking tonight's deploy. Fix: re-sign the image and the queue config bundle, then re-push. For the re-sign, use the current deploy key, which follows.

release key, kawip-hafop: bky3_mxv